Question:

To what nationality does this last name belong?


It's Zuidema.


Best Answer - Chosen by Asker: whew... thought it would be rare but not as much as I thought. Close to 300 in the social security death index, and over 2000 entries in rootsweb's family files.
I ALWAYS warn people to be careful about assumptions of nationality and name. Many of the entries I saw seem to be connected to the Netherlands. This can be tricky... your ancestor of the name might have heritage from the Netherlands, but his family or line could have migrated to Brazil in the 1700's. Another thing to remember is that your surname (if this is yours) is only part of your heritage. Just going back to gr grandparents, you have 8 of those, and you are equally part of each one. So.. to illustrate the possible scenario, John Z went to Brazil, married a Brazilian, and of your 8 gr grandparents, he could be the only one of that heritage.
The short answer is that it is probably from the Netherlands. The long answer is that if you want to really understand your heritage, you need to actually trace where your actual ancestors came from. Brazil was just an analogy.
